Question : Comment planifier une tâche Cron sous Linux

Question : Comment planifier une tâche Cron sous Linux
  • GeekTeches 3.5 pouces IPS LCD écran de moniteur avec lumière respiratoire RVB AIDA64 USB2LCD Support de sous-écran daffichage
    Manuel de référence:https://github.com/SHWotever/SimHub/wiki/Dashstudio---USB-Displays Questions fréquemment posées:1. Ce petit moniteur LCD est-il compatible avec le cadre photo AX206 de 2,4 pouces ?Répondre:Lutilisation daida64 sous Windows est totalement compatible, et le progiciel Lcd4Linux (supportant 32 bits et 64 bits) qui doit être recompilé par moi-même sous Linux est également compatible.Par conséquent, ce moniteur LCD peut être utilisé dans divers systèmes Linux tels que Windows, Qunhui NAS, routeur openwrt et Raspberry Pi. Version sans boîtier adaptée à une installation directe sur le châssis. 2. Avez-vous un support technique ?Répondre:(1) Fournissez un certain niveau de technologie, fournissez un didacticiel simple de base et utilisez le NAS Qunhui. Tutoriel dinstallation de Lcd4linux, etc.(2) Fournissez plusieurs thèmes de configuration que jai collectés en ligne. Pratique pour se lancer au plus vite. 3. De combien de ports USB ce moniteur LCD dispose-t-il ? Laffichage à lécran horizontal est-il pris en charge sous Windows ?Répondre:(1) Prend en charge 4 ports USB, dont deux MicroUSB sur le côté du produit, et un MicroUSB et un USB 4 broches 2,54 broches à larrière du produit.(2) Prend en charge laffichage horizontal de lécran sous Windows, il suffit de brancher un capuchon de cavalier. 4. Y a-t-il des accessoires à envoyer ?Répondre:(1) Parce que ce produit est assemblé et soudé manuellement par moi-même. La couleur est OK.(2) La valeur par défaut est un câble
  • Etam Corset adhésif ajustable - Astuces De Pro - S - Beige - Femme - Etam
    Pour un effet totalement invisible sous vos tenues y compris aux dos nus ! • Corset adhésif • Effet push-up grâce au réglage du lacet • Testé sous contrôle dermatologique RETOUR : Pour des questions d'hygiène, ce produit n'est ni repris ni échangé. ​ Comment l'appliquer ?​1. Appliquer sur une peau propre et sèche.​2. Retirer les films de protection. ​3. Coller les coques l'une après l'autre et resserrer avec le lacet à votre guise pour un effet plus ou moins push-up.​4. Replacer les films de protection après utilisationConseils d'entretien : ​Nettoyer uniquement à l'eau tiède et au savon et laisser sécher à l'air libre. Ne pas mettre à la machine à laver.​Pour une utilisation optimale ne pas garder l'accessoire adhésif plus de 6 heures.
  • Etam Corset adhésif ajustable - Astuces De Pro - M - Beige - Femme - Etam
    Pour un effet totalement invisible sous vos tenues y compris aux dos nus ! • Corset adhésif • Effet push-up grâce au réglage du lacet • Testé sous contrôle dermatologique RETOUR : Pour des questions d'hygiène, ce produit n'est ni repris ni échangé. ​ Comment l'appliquer ?​1. Appliquer sur une peau propre et sèche.​2. Retirer les films de protection. ​3. Coller les coques l'une après l'autre et resserrer avec le lacet à votre guise pour un effet plus ou moins push-up.​4. Replacer les films de protection après utilisationConseils d'entretien : ​Nettoyer uniquement à l'eau tiède et au savon et laisser sécher à l'air libre. Ne pas mettre à la machine à laver.​Pour une utilisation optimale ne pas garder l'accessoire adhésif plus de 6 heures.

Sommaire des questions

Comment programmer une tâche cron ?

Planification de travaux par lots à l’aide de cron (sous UNIX) Créez un fichier cron texte ASCII, tel que batchJob1. Modifiez le fichier cron à l’aide d’un éditeur de texte pour saisir la commande permettant de planifier le service. Pour exécuter la tâche cron, entrez la commande crontab batchJob1. Pour vérifier les tâches planifiées, entrez la commande crontab -1 .

Comment configurer une tâche cron sous Linux ?

Comment créer ou modifier un fichier crontab Créez un nouveau fichier crontab ou modifiez un fichier existant. # crontab -e [ username ] Ajoutez des lignes de commande au fichier crontab. Suivez la syntaxe décrite dans Syntaxe des entrées de fichier crontab. Vérifiez les modifications apportées au fichier crontab. # crontab -l [ username ].

Comment planifier une tâche sous Linux ?

CRON est un planificateur de tâches (un démon) qui exécute des commandes à des heures et à des intervalles prédéterminés. Vous pouvez choisir l’heure exacte à laquelle la commande s’exécutera en définissant la minute, l’heure, le jour et le mois (il est également appelé gestionnaire de tâches linux).

Comment programmer une tâche cron pour exécuter un script ?

Pour ce faire, au lieu d’utiliser @hourly ou @daily comme heure d’exécution d’une commande, vous pouvez spécifier l’heure en minute de l’heure, heure du jour, jour du mois, mois de l’année, et le jour de la semaine. Par exemple, ce qui suit exécutera notre tâche cron à 1 h 35 les 7 et 20 de chaque mois.

Comment programmer une tâche cron toutes les 5 minutes ?

Exécuter une tâche cron toutes les 5 minutes Le premier champ est pour les minutes. Si vous spécifiez * dans ce champ, il s’exécute toutes les minutes. Si vous spécifiez */5 dans le 1er champ, il s’exécute toutes les 5 minutes comme indiqué ci-dessous. Remarque : De la même manière, utilisez */10 toutes les 10 minutes, */15 toutes les 15 minutes, */30 toutes les 30 minutes, etc.

À LIRE  Linux peut-il fonctionner sur 2 Go de RAM

Comment lancer une tâche cron toutes les 30 secondes ?

L’astuce consiste à utiliser un sommeil 30 mais à le démarrer en arrière-plan avant l’exécution de votre charge utile. Ensuite, une fois la charge utile terminée, attendez simplement que le sommeil en arrière-plan se termine. Si la charge utile prend n secondes (où n <= 30 ), l'attente après la charge utile sera alors de 30 - n secondes.

Comment voir les tâches cron sous Linux ?

Liste des tâches Cron sous Linux Vous pouvez les trouver dans /var/spool/cron/crontabs. Les tables contiennent les tâches cron pour tous les utilisateurs, à l’exception de l’utilisateur root. L’utilisateur root peut utiliser la crontab pour l’ensemble du système. Dans les systèmes basés sur RedHat, ce fichier se trouve dans /etc/cron.

Comment savoir si une tâche cron est en cours d’exécution sous Linux ?

Pour vérifier si le démon cron est en cours d’exécution, recherchez les processus en cours d’exécution avec la commande ps. La commande du démon cron apparaîtra dans la sortie sous la forme crond. L’entrée dans cette sortie pour grep crond peut être ignorée, mais l’autre entrée pour crond peut être vue en cours d’exécution en tant que root. Cela montre que le démon cron est en cours d’exécution.

Comment savoir si une tâche cron est en cours d’exécution ?

Méthode n ° 1: en vérifiant l’état du service Cron L’exécution de la commande «systemctl» avec l’indicateur d’état vérifiera l’état du service Cron, comme indiqué dans l’image ci-dessous. Si le statut est « Actif (en cours d’exécution) », il sera alors confirmé que crontab fonctionne parfaitement bien, sinon non.

Qu’est-ce que la planification de processus sous Linux ?

Le planificateur de processus est une partie importante de Linux. Cela donne l’impression que plusieurs processus s’exécutent simultanément, alors qu’en fait le nombre de processus en cours d’exécution est limité par le nombre de processeurs. Différentes tâches ont des exigences différentes (liées aux E/S ou liées au CPU).

Qu’est-ce que la planification et ses types ?

Six types d’algorithmes de planification de processus sont : premier arrivé, premier servi (FCFS), 2) planification du travail le plus court (SJF), 3) temps restant le plus court, 4) planification prioritaire, 5) planification à tour de rôle, 6) planification de file d’attente à plusieurs niveaux . Le CPU utilise la planification pour améliorer son efficacité.

Qu’est-ce que la planification des tâches Linux ?

Il s’agit d’un processus système qui effectuera automatiquement des tâches selon le calendrier spécifique. Il s’agit d’un ensemble de commandes utilisées pour exécuter des tâches de planification régulières. Crontab signifie « table cron ». Il permet d’utiliser le planificateur de tâches, appelé cron, pour exécuter des tâches. Format Crontab Linux.

Comment exécuter une tâche cron manuellement ?

Création manuelle d’une tâche cron personnalisée Connectez-vous à votre serveur via SSH en utilisant l’utilisateur Shell sous lequel vous souhaitez créer la tâche cron. Vous êtes ensuite invité à choisir un éditeur pour afficher ce fichier. #6 utilise le programme nano qui est l’option la plus simple. Un fichier crontab vide s’ouvre. Ajoutez le code de votre tâche cron. Enregistrez le fichier.

À LIRE  Quelle carte graphique ai-je Linux

Pourquoi ma tâche cron n’a-t-elle pas été exécutée ?

L’une des causes les plus fréquentes de l’exécution incorrecte de la tâche crontab est qu’une tâche cron ne s’exécute pas dans l’environnement shell de l’utilisateur. Lorsque le script est exécuté manuellement, la variable d’environnement telle que PATH peut être différente de celle lors de l’exécution à partir du cron.

Comment lire une tâche cron ?

2.Pour afficher les entrées Crontab Afficher les entrées Crontab de l’utilisateur actuellement connecté : Pour afficher vos entrées crontab, tapez crontab -l à partir de votre compte unix. Afficher les entrées Root Crontab : Connectez-vous en tant qu’utilisateur root (su – root) et faites crontab -l. Pour afficher les entrées crontab d’autres utilisateurs Linux : Connectez-vous à la racine et utilisez -u {nom d’utilisateur} -l.

Comment programmer une tâche cron toutes les minutes ?

L’astérisque

L’opérateur spécifie toutes les valeurs possibles pour un champ. Par exemple, un astérisque dans le champ heure équivaut à chaque heure ou un astérisque dans le champ mois équivaut à chaque mois. Un astérisque dans chaque champ signifie exécuter la commande/le script donné toutes les minutes.

Comment lancer une tâche cron toutes les 10 secondes ?

cron n’a qu’une résolution de 1 minute (il existe d’autres outils, je pense, qui peuvent avoir des résolutions plus fines mais ils ne sont pas standard sur unix). Par conséquent, pour résoudre votre problème, vous avez besoin de 60 secondes / 10 secondes = 6 tâches cron, chacune avec une mise en veille.

Comment exécuter une tâche cron toutes les heures ?

Comment planifier une tâche Crontab pour chaque heure Étape 1 : Créez une tâche à planifier en tant que tâche Crontab. Étape 2 : Démarrez le service Crontab. Étape 3 : Vérifiez l’état du service Crontab. Étape 4 : Lancez le fichier Crontab. Étape 5 : Ajouter une tâche au fichier Crontab à exécuter toutes les heures.

Comment autoriser un utilisateur particulier dans cron ? 1 réponse. Ou plus simplement, vous pouvez simplement exécuter crontab -e lorsque vous êtes connecté en tant que cet utilisateur. Alternativement, vous pouvez préfixer votre commande dans votre crontab (racine) avec sudo -u

pour exécuter la commande en tant qu’utilisateur spécifié.

A quoi sert cron ?

Cron est un utilitaire Unix standard utilisé pour programmer des commandes pour une exécution automatique à des intervalles spécifiques. Par exemple, vous pouvez avoir un script qui produit des statistiques Web que vous souhaitez exécuter automatiquement une fois par jour à 5h00. Les commandes impliquant cron sont appelées « tâches cron ».

Comment modifier la crontab ? [ username ] Comment créer ou modifier un fichier crontab Créez un nouveau fichier crontab ou modifiez un fichier existant. $ crontab -e [ username ]Ajoutez des lignes de commande au fichier crontab. Suivez la syntaxe décrite dans Syntaxe des entrées de fichier crontab. Vérifiez les modifications apportées au fichier crontab. # crontab -l

.

A propos de l'auteur

Marc Damois

Pour vous faciliter la vie, je vous offre les réponses fiables à toutes vos questions. Marc est passionnée par la technologie et aime aider les autres. Pendant son temps libre, il aime cuisiner et passer du temps avec sa famille.

Soyez le premier à commenter

Laissez un commentaire

Votre adresse électronique ne sera pas publiée.


*